  • The quantum of import and export of plant commodities have been increased during the recent years, there is a distinct possibility of moving insect pests and diseases from their original native habitation to new location. The government of India in 2003 has notification of a new plant Quarantine Order (PQ Order) to harmonized India’s regulatory frame work with the International Plant protection Convention (IPPC) and internationally accepted standard and the tenets of the SPS agreement of the World Trade Organization (WTO).

  • Many foreign companies use a combination of exporting, licensing and direct investment in India. India permits 100% foreign equity in most industries. Units setting up in special economic zones (SEZs), operating in electronic hardware or software technology parks or operating as 100% export-oriented units also may be fully foreign-owned. Nevertheless, the government has set sector-specific caps on foreign equity in certain industries, such as basic and cellular telecommunications services, banking, civil aviation and retail trading.

  • The rising profile of SWFs is a direct consequence of the massive accumulation of global foreign reserve assets over the past decade. While reserve accumulation has occurred in many emerging market economies, it has been especially sharp among oil producers and Asian countries that have large trade-surpluses with the United States and other developed countries. In these countries, reserves have swelled to levels far in excess of the amount needed for balance of payments support, thus presenting an opportunity for foreign exchange reserve managers to maximize returns.
